Waukesha West and Arrowhead squared off in some playoff action on Saturday, but Waukesha West had to settle for second. They lost 3-0 to the Arrowhead Warhawks. The result was an unpleasant reminder to the Wolverines of the 3-0 defeat they experienced in the pair's previous head-to-head fixture back in September.
The match finished with set scores of 25-14, 25-19, 25-15.
Mia Jannazzo paced Waukesha West's offense, picking up 11 kills. Jannazzo got some help from
Ruby Friess and her 15 assists. Finally,
Paige Allen kept Waukesha West's defense grounded, leading the team with two blocks.
Siena Maccudden was the offensive standout of the match as she had 12 digs.
With the loss, Waukesha West broke their three-game winning streak and moved their record to 22-22. As for Arrowhead, they pushed their record up to 34-7 with the victory, which was their 13th straight at home dating back to last season.
Waukesha West does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Arrowhead, they will square off against Brookfield East at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day.
